openwrt настройка wireguard клиента

OpenWRT настройка WireGuard клиента: пошаговая инструкция для безопасного интернета
В современном мире безопасность онлайн-данных становится всё важнее. Многие пользователи ищут надежные решения для защиты своей приватности и обхода геоограничений. Одним из таких решений является VPN-сервис, а конкретно — протокол WireGuard. В этой статье я расскажу, как правильно настроить WireGuard клиента на маршрутизаторе с OpenWRT, чтобы обеспечить безопасное и быстрое подключение к интернету.
Почему именно WireGuard и OpenWRT?
WireGuard — это современный VPN-протокол, который славится своей легкостью, высокой скоростью и безопасностью. Он легче по сравнению с OpenVPN или IPSec, что делает его идеальным для использования на маршрутизаторах.
OpenWRT — это популярная прошивка для маршрутизаторов, которая открывает широкие возможности кастомизации и расширения. Вместе — это мощное сочетание для тех, кто ценит приватность и стабильность.
Что понадобится перед началом
- Маршрутизатор с установленной прошивкой OpenWRT.
- Доступ к административной панели OpenWRT через веб-интерфейс или SSH.
- Учетные данные и конфигурационные файлы от вашего VPN-провайдера, поддерживающего WireGuard.
- Клиентские ключи (private и public) — обычно их генерируют или предоставляют провайдер.
Шаг 1. Установка необходимых пакетов
Для работы WireGuard на OpenWRT потребуется установить несколько пакетов:
- Перейдите в раздел System > Software.
- Обновите список пакетов, нажав Update lists.
- Установите пакеты командой:
opkg update
opkg install wireguard wireguard-tools luci-app-wireguard luci-proto-wireguard
Это добавит поддержку WireGuard и интерфейс для настройки через веб.
Шаг 2. Генерация ключей
На маршрутизаторе выполните команду для генерации ключей:
wg genkey | tee privatekey | wg pubkey > publickey
Запишите полученные ключи — они понадобятся для настройки.
Шаг 3. Настройка интерфейса WireGuard
Через веб-интерфейс или командную строку создайте новый интерфейс:
- В Network > Interfaces нажмите Add new interface.
- Введите имя (например,
wg0). - Тип интерфейса — WireGuard VPN.
- В разделе General Setup вставьте приватный ключ, который вы сгенерировали.
Шаг 4. Конфигурация сервера и клиента
Вам нужно будет вставить параметры провайдера — публичный ключ сервера, IP-адреса, AllowedIPs и т.п. Они обычно предоставляются провайдером или в вашем конфигурационном файле.
Пример конфигурации клиента:
[Interface]
PrivateKey = <ваш_приватный_ключ>
Address = 10.0.0.2/24
DNS = 8.8.8.8
[Peer]
PublicKey = <публичный_ключ_сервера>
Endpoint = vpn.example.com:51820
AllowedIPs = 0.0.0.0/0, ::/0
PersistentKeepalive = 25
Добавьте эти параметры в настройки интерфейса или через конфигурационный файл.
Шаг 5. Настройка правил маршрутизации и firewall
Для полноценной работы VPN необходимо разрешить трафик через интерфейс WireGuard:
- В разделе Firewall > Zones создайте или отредактируйте зону для WireGuard.
- Разрешите forwarding и NAT для VPN-трафика.
Шаг 6. Запуск и проверка
После настройки перезапустите интерфейс через веб или командой:
ifup wg0
Проверьте статус:
wg show
ping 8.8.8.8
Если все настроено правильно, маршрутизатор будет подключен к VPN через WireGuard, а весь трафик — защищен.
Итоги
Настройка WireGuard клиента на OpenWRT — это несложно, если следовать пошаговой инструкции. Такой подход обеспечивает высокую скорость, надежность и безопасность вашего интернет-соединения. Особенно актуально для тех, кто ценит приватность, работает с чувствительными данными или хочет обходить ограничения.
Если возникнут сложности — обращайтесь к документации или профессионалам. Правильная настройка — залог вашей онлайн-безопасности!
Если нужно, я могу подготовить более технический вариант или адаптировать статью под конкретные модели маршрутизаторов.
Присоединиться к обсуждению
Комментариев пока нет.
Оставить комментарий